Rays at Red Sox GDT 1: Things I loved about my trip to Boston last year

I went to Boston for a conference in late 2013, and I've compiled my favorite parts into one post.

It's easier for me to name the things I didn't like:

  • The winds almost pushed me -- no joke -- from the slippery, snow-covered. slushy sidewalk into moving traffic.
  • Fans of terrible sports teams everywhere I deigned to gaze.
  • Their Chinatown was too small and hardly Chinese.
  • I saw a rat in a movie theater whilst watching Silver Linings Playbook. I told the staff, and got the feeling they were pretending to be surprised. For future reference, it was this movie theater.
  • The city is organized much like a robot vomited a map and then walked away. Which reminds me: Watch out for vomit on the sidewalks.
  • I'm pretty sure I didn't see a non-white person in the entirety of downtown, with the stark exception of some friends from Chicago I met for dinner.
  • I walked two miles from my hostel to Fenway Park. It was kinda not worth it. Not that any stadium would be much to look at during the middle of night in the dead of winter.
  • There was a lot of historical stuff. That's cool. Except it was too cold to stop and look at any of it.
